Visual Studio предлагает установить веб-страницы ASP.NET с синтаксисом Razor 1.0 - PullRequest
14 голосов
/ 06 января 2012

Я немного растерялся, что делать со своей средой разработки. Каждый раз, когда я открываю решение, Visual Studio предлагает установить «Веб-страницы ASP.NET с синтаксисом Razor 1.0».

Если я проигнорирую подсказку и продолжу в решении, единственное, что, кажется, не работает, это intellisense в пределах видов бритвы. Не конец света, но начинает раздражать появление этого сообщения при переходе от решения к решению.

Я пробовал:

  • установка отсутствующего компонента через установщик веб-платформы
  • установка отсутствующего компонента с помощью автономного установщика
  • Удаление и повторная установка MVC3

Любые предложения о том, что я могу попробовать дальше?

Visual Studio Prompt

EDIT:

Итак, после удаления всех инструментов, связанных с Visual Studio и Visual Studio SP1, я переустановил Visual Studio и пакет обновления 1. Я пошел, чтобы установить MVC3, и установка не удалась.

Оттуда я очистил практически все временные файлы / каталоги на моей машине и попробовал установщик веб-платформы. Опять не получилось.

Оттуда я попытался установить RTM MVC3, и установка прошла успешно: http://www.microsoft.com/download/en/details.aspx?id=4211

После окончательной установки MVC3 я смог установить обновление инструментов, и я вернулся к работе .... хороший способ тратить 4 часа времени ... бла ...

Ответы [ 3 ]

2 голосов
/ 06 января 2012

Любые предложения о том, что я могу попробовать дальше?

Я бы попытался переустановить Visual Studio 2010 после удаления ASP.NET MVC 3 и веб-страниц.Затем установите ASP.NET MVC 3 из автономного установщика.

1 голос
/ 12 декабря 2013

У меня была та же проблема, и я мог решить ее, не переустанавливая свою студию или что-то еще.

В файле web.config у меня была следующая запись, требующая версию 0.1 бритвы:

<appSettings>
   <add key="webpages:Version" value="0.1.1.0" />
</appSettings

Я изменил его на:

<appSettings>
   <add key="webpages:Version" value="1.0.0.0" />
</appSettings

В следующий раз, когда я открыл Решение, запрос исчез.

1 голос
/ 06 марта 2013

Вы должны удалить все компоненты Visual Studio (из раздела «Добавить и удалить программы» на панели управления), установить Visual Studio 2010, установить asp.net mvc3 (с WPI) перед обновлением до SP1, а затем установить Visual 2010 SP1.

Если вы обновитесь до SP1 без установки MVC 3, вы больше никогда не сможете установить mvc 3:)

...